3',4'-Methylenedioxy-α-pyrrolidinopropiophenone (MDPPP) is a stimulant designer drug. It was sold in Germany in the late 1990s and early 2000s as an ingredient in imitation ecstasy (MDMA) pills. It shares a similar chemical structure with α-PPP and MDPV, and has been shown to have reinforcing effects in rats.{{cite journal | vauthors = Gannon BM, Galindo KI, Mesmin MP, Sulima A, Rice KC, Collins GT | title = Relative reinforcing effects of second-generation synthetic cathinones: Acquisition of self-administration and fixed ratio dose-response curves in rats | journal = Neuropharmacology | volume = 134 | issue = Pt A | pages = 28–35 | date = May 2018 | pmid = 28811192 | pmc = 5809320 | doi = 10.1016/j.neuropharm.2017.08.018 }}
Metabolism
MDPPP appears to have a similar metabolic fate as MDPV.
Legal Status
{{as of|2015|October|}} MDPPP is a controlled substance in China.{{cite web | url=http://www.sfda.gov.cn/WS01/CL0056/130753.html | title=关于印发《非药用类麻醉药品和精神药品列管办法》的通知 | publisher=China Food and Drug Administration | date=27 September 2015 | language=Chinese | access-date=1 October 2015 | archive-url=https://web.archive.org/web/20151001222554/http://www.sfda.gov.cn/WS01/CL0056/130753.html | archive-date=1 October 2015 | url-status=dead }}
